Frequently Asked Questions about Spokane

How much are Studio apartments in Spokane?

There are currently 862 Studio Apartments in Spokane with rent ranges from $670 to $2,025 with an average price of $1,271.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Spokane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Spokane ranges from $780 to $3,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,391.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Spokane c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Spokane range from $600 to $6,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,548.

How expensive are Spokane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 169 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Spokane on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$735 to $3,260 - averaging $1,977 for the location.
